Yan Ge left and returned, leaving Huangfu Yuchen puzzled. He walked up and held Yan Ge’s shoulder with concern, “What happened, baby?”

Yan Ge explained the matter with the consorts in the imperial garden and Huangfu Yuchen frowned, “I gave them a chance to choose in the beginning, but it was their decision not to leave the palace. Now they’re bored in the harem, so what right do they have to blame you? Did you promise them?”

Yan Ge said, “I wouldn’t have bothered if I saw that they had not really let go of their ambitions.”

Huangfu Yuchen said coldly, “In that case, I’ll come up with another way to send them out of the palace.”

Yan Ge shook his head. “Do you think I don’t know about it just because you don’t mention it? Consort Zhao, Consort Li, and Consort Zheng’s fathers are all prominent ministers in the court, and their grandfathers used to hold official positions and had many students. If we forcefully send them out of the palace, it will undoubtedly anger these ministers and create disharmony in the court. Forget it, even if they have other intentions, they are still under our control. If we can find something for them to do that will completely settle them down, it will be a permanent solution. As I said before, as long as they don’t provoke us, I won’t treat them badly. If they have ulterior motives, there’s no need for us to be polite to them. If they are clever enough, they will know what to do.”

Huangfu Yuchen pondered for a moment and agreed, “Fine, let’s do it as you said. Go talk to the Minister of Rites, and I’ll have Deng Mande go to the Empress.”

“Alright.”

“It’s going to be hard work, my love,” Huangfu Yuchen held his chin and kissed his lips. “Tell me if there’s anything I can help with.”

“I know,” Yan Ge picked up Huangfu Yuchen’s teacup and finished the tea. “I’m going back to Yan Mansion. I won’t make it in time for lunch if I’m late. My mother’s braised lion’s head is exquisite.”

Huangfu Yuchen laughed. “Go ahead. Bring me some when you come back.”

“No problem.”

Yan Ge waved his hand without looking back.

Once it was confirmed that Yan Ge had left, Huangfu Yuchen said expressionlessly, “Deng Mande, summon the four consorts.”

“Yes!”

Consort Zhao, Consort Li, Consort Zheng, and Consort Rou had not left the imperial garden. Upon hearing that Huangfu Yuchen had summoned them, they felt anxious.

Consort Li whispered, “Bring the little princess with us.”

Guided by eunuchs, the four of them arrived at the study, feeling even more anxious. This was the first time Huangfu Yuchen summoned them to the study, and the implication was self-evident.

The four kneelt at the door, awaiting the summons. The palace maids gently carried the innocent little princess and stood by the side. They waited for a quarter of an hour before hearing a cold and indifferent “Enter” from inside.

“Consort Rou, Consort Zhao, Consort Li, and Consort Zheng, enter and greet His Majesty!”

The four consorts entered the study, not daring to lift their heads and knelt respectfully. “Concubines greet Your Majesty!”

“Father Emperor.” The innocent little princess saw Huangfu Yuchen and smiled, calling out to him as she extended her arms.

Huangfu Yuchen picked her up and held her in his arms, sweeping his gaze over the four consorts meaningfully. Finally, he rested his eyes on Consort Li.

Consort Li broke out in a cold sweat.

“I am aware of the matter with you seeking Yan Caiqing’s help, and I have already agreed,” Huangfu Yuchen’s tone was calm. He didn’t sound angry, but the four consorts knew that this kind of Huangfu Yuchen was even more terrifying. They all lowered their heads, “Thank you, Your Majesty.”

Huangfu Yuchen said, “Now, Great Han Kingdom is undergoing reforms everywhere, and it is a time for talents. Many new officials have been promoted in the court, and they have made great contributions to the Kingdom. If you can ensure the successful completion of the grand celebration, it will be a contribution as well.”

Consort Zhao, Consort Li, and Consort Zheng were all taken aback. The underlying meaning of his words was clear—if they made any mistakes, they could be dismissed with a word from the emperor even with their fathers’ positions in court. They once again deeply understood the power of the throne.

Consort Zhao hurriedly said, “We genuinely want to contribute to the Kingdom. Yan Caiqing possesses extraordinary talent and ingenious strategies. That’s why we troubled him. We apologize, Your Majesty.”

Huangfu Yuchen rubbed the little princess’s head and said in a soft voice, “Remember, I gave you all a chance, and I won’t give you a second chance. You may rise.”

“Thank you, Your Majesty.”

Yan Mansion.

When Madam Yan heard that Yan Ge had returned, she almost ran to the front door to greet him.

Yan Ge embraced her with surprise, “Mother, you came to pick me up? It’s been a long time since I received this kind of treatment.”

Madam Yan playfully scolded him, “Stop being so sticky. I want you to go and see your sister in law quickly. She’s about to give birth, and I’ve been worried.”

Yan Ge fanned himself and looked up at the sky, “I knew it, once your grandson is born, I’ll definitely fall out of favor. Sigh…”

The nearby maids and servants couldn’t help but laugh.

“Alright, stop being silly.” Madam Yan was also amused by Yan Ge.

Lady Wen was in her room, lying on the bed with her eyes closed.

When Yan Ge and Madam Yan entered, she heard their footsteps and bowed slightly through the curtain, “Second Brother has arrived, please forgive my rudeness.”

“There is no need for such courtesy, sister in law.” Yan Ge took her pulse and smiled, “Sister in law and my little nephew are both doing well, don’t worry.”

“That’s good, that’s good.” Madam Yan urged, “Let’s go out. Don’t disturb your sister in law’s rest.”

During lunch, Yan Xiaojing also returned.

At the dining table, Yan Ge informed Yan Xiaojing about the arrangements for the performances to entertain the foreign monarchs during the grand celebration and Yan Xiaojing glared at him after hearing it.

Although Yan Xiaojing could understood Yan Ge’s plan after thinking about it, he couldn’t help but worry, “The Empress and the four consorts have never dealt with such matters before. If they mess up, it will be a joke for the foreign monarchs.”

Yan Ge said, “I’ve considered that. Therefore, the Ministry of Rites will still arrange the program as usual. The Empress and the others will perform first during the Grand celebration, and if they mess up, Father can arrange for someone to save the situation. If the people you arranged end up not having to perform, just have Yuchen provide each of them with a subsidy.”

“You…” What else could Yan Xiaojing say. He was already used to his son taking every opportunity to extort the emperor. Let him be, children and grandchildren have their own blessings.

In the blink of an eye, it was already March. On the first day of March, Lady Wen gave birth to the eldest grandson of the Yan family. Yan Xiaojing named him Yan Xiangtian. During the full moon celebration, the Yan Mansion followed its usual customs. Officials gave red envelopes according to their ranks- the officials were well aware of Yan Mansion’s rules, so no one dared to give more than they were supposed to.

Yan Ge truly lived up to his reputation as the wealthiest merchant. His full moon gift was even very generous, and on Yan Xiangtian’s full moon day, he gave each student in the kingdom a fountain pen and notebook for free on behalf of the Yan Mansion. Regardless of their age, all students could go to shops with certificates issued by their school teachers to receive them.

As the day of the grand celebration approached, the whole kingdom gradually entered a festive atmosphere. Whether it was the capital city, provincial capitals, county towns, villages, or towns, they were all filled with joy and decorated with colorful lanterns. The entire nation celebrated together.

The annual opening day was already a festival, not to mention the grand celebration that happened every five years. On the day of the grand celebration, people across the Kingdom set off firecrackers, and everyone knelt and worshipped towards the imperial city to express their gratitude for the emperor’s grace.

Starting from March 5th, the monarchs of the Mai Kingdom, Wei Kingdom, Mini Kingdom, Youji Kingdom, and Liao Kingdom arrived in the capital one after another, as if it had been prearranged.

The monarchs of the Mai, Liao, and Youji Kingdoms, Hou Mailong, Liao Chengyuan, and Luo Yousong, were the first to arrive and arrived together.

When the carriages of the three monarchs entered the city boundary of the capital and traveled on the cement road leading to the south gate, the three monarchs couldn’t conceal their shock. They were amazed at the broad and smooth grayish-white road that could accommodate three carriages side by side. The sound of horse hooves on the road was crisp and clear. Along the sides of the road, thick poplar trees were planted every three feet, their lush green leaves providing a pleasant sight and casting a grey shade on the road, which felt refreshing when a gust of wind blew.

Even the guards and palace attendants in the procession couldn’t help but be amazed. Their eyes secretly glanced at the ground, and some even discreetly used their feet to feel the hardness of the ground.

“So, this is the long-awaited cement road… It’s truly miraculous,” murmured Luo Yousong. “If all the roads in the Great Han Kingdom are built like this, land transportation in all directions would undoubtedly be more developed. From the farthest north to the farthest south, it would probably save a quarter of the travel time.”

Liao Chengyuan nodded in agreement, “I’m really looking forward to meeting that Yan Caiqing.”

However, Hou Mailong’s face was gloomy, and he remained silent.

The procession continued its leisurely journey for more than half an hour until they finally arrived at the south gate. In front of the gate was a spacious and flat square, covering several acres, also paved with cement, and surrounded by trees. The square was bustling with pedestrians coming and going.

The city gate was tall and majestic, with sharp corners, exuding a solemn and dignified atmosphere. On both sides of the gate, the city guards stood tall, dressed in armor, holding long spears and appearing like sculptures. The city walls were also made of cement, giving the impression of being as hard as iron and stone. Soldiers patrolled the walls with disciplined steps, emanating a powerful military presence.

The carriages pulled by spirited horses smoothly entered the city gate. The festive sound of drums and gongs filled the air as the people of the Great Han Kingdom lined the streets to welcome the arrival of the foreign monarchs, applauding and cheering with enthusiasm.

However, Hou Mailong, Liao Chengyuan, and Luo Yousong were not in the mood to feel the joyous atmosphere. Their eyes scanned the wide roads, symmetrical green trees and flower beds along the sides of the road, and the novel architecture within the city, and their heavy hearts sank even further. Unbeknownst to them, the capital had become an unparalleled city!

“Ride—” A cavalry holding red silk banners rushed forward. Leading the way was a black steed with a resolute and dignified general atop it. The cavalry rode at such a fast pace, yet the pedestrians on the road showed no signs of panic, even continuing with their own tasks. It was evident that this cavalry was well-trained and posed no danger to the people on the road.

The general halted his horse a dozen steps away, dismounted cleanly, went down on one knee, and clasped his fists with a resounding voice. “On behalf of His Majesty, the Commander of the Imperial Guards, Yang Zhuo, welcomes the esteemed monarchs! After your long journey, please allow this humble servant to escort you to the residence for accommodation.”

Hou Mailong said, “Thank you for your efforts, General Yang.”

“Please!”

After the three monarchs were settled in their accommodations, they came and sat in the grand hall. Various fresh fruits, tea, and snacks were continuously brought from the palace. Square-shaped peaches, beverages of different flavors, biscuits of various colors, soft and sweet cakes etc. Everything amazed them, but they maintained a calm demeanor.

When their shock subsided, Zhang Yongfu entered the room with a dusting cloth in hand and knelt down. “Zhang Yongfu, Deputy Manager of Internal Affairs, pays respects to the three esteemed monarchs.”

“Deputy Manager Zhang, rise,” Hou Mailong’s Mai Kingdom was the most powerful among the three, so he spoke first.

“Thank you, Your Majesty,” Zhang Yongfu said. “Lunchtime is approaching, and I came to inquire about the preferences of the three esteemed monarchs so that the arrangements can be made promptly. Here is the menu, please have a look.”

Hou Mailong, Liao Chengyuan, and Luo Yousong looked at the so-called menu. When they saw that it listed hundreds of dishes, they exchanged a glance without showing any reaction.

Hou Mailong said, “I would like to have…”

He ordered more than twenty dishes, and Liao Chengyuan and Luo Yousong each ordered more than twenty as well. Whether intentional or not, none of the dishes they ordered overlapped.

Zhang Yongfu’s expression remained unchanged. After taking note of their orders, he bowed again, “Please rest well, esteemed monarchs. I will have everything prepared.”

“Very well, you may leave.”

“Thank you, Your Majesties.”
